OBITUARY I am very sorry to have to record the death of Lt. Col. N.I. Bower, R. Signals (Ret’d) OBE, G5HZ. Norman was a founder member of RSARS. He was active on the HF and VHF bands up until the time of his death. He died suddenly on 24th January. During his service east of Suez he held the callsign prefixes VU and VS1.
